Linux下ELF文件类型分为以下几种:1、可重定位文件,例如SimpleSection.o;2、可执行文件,例如/bin/bash;3、共享目标文件,例如/lib/libc.so。在Linux 可重定位文件 ELF结构一文中,我们已经分析了可…
2025/1/30 23:53:12描述 给你一个嵌套的列表,实现一个迭代器将其摊平。 一个列表的每个元素可能是整数或者一个列表。 You dont need to implement the remove method. 您在真实的面试中是否遇到过这个题? 是 样例 给出列表 [[1,1],2,[1,1]],经过迭代器之…
2025/1/30 23:12:26题目描述 给定一个二叉树, 找到该树中两个指定节点的最近公共祖先。 百度百科中最近公共祖先的定义为:“对于有根树 T 的两个节点 p、q,最近公共祖先表示为一个节点 x,满足 x 是 p、q 的祖先且 x 的深度尽可能大&#…
2025/1/30 22:01:021.#import和#include的区别 class?class一般用于头文件中需要声明该类的某个实例变量的时候用到,在m文 件中还是需要使用#import而#import比起#include的好处就是不会引起交叉编译2. readwrite,readonly,assign,retain…
2025/1/30 20:29:48运行LLVM Pass的两种方式一、通过opt -load mypass.so -mypass code.bc二、通过clang -Xclang -load -Xclang mypass.so code.c一、通过opt -load mypass.so -mypass code.bc 核心代码 //引入的头文件 #include "MyHello.h"namespace mytest{char MyHello::ID 0;R…
2025/1/31 0:45:00 人评论 次浏览HTML 支持有序、无序和定义列表: HTML无序列表 无序列表是一个项目的列表,此列项目使用粗体圆点(典型的小黑圆圈)进行标记。 无序列表使用 <ul> 标签 <ul><li>Coffee</li><li>Milk</li></ul>浏览器显示如下: …
2025/1/30 22:30:58 人评论 次浏览Multiclass Optimal Classification Trees with SVM-splits(2021) 支持向量机分裂的多类最优分类树 V Blanco,A Japn,J Puerto 文章目录 摘要:1.导言1.1相关工作1.2贡献1.3 论文结构2. 预处理3.带 SVM 拆分的多类 OCT4.MOCTSVM 的数学规划公式4.1变量4.2 目标函数4.3 约束…
2025/1/30 19:54:14 人评论 次浏览a(); b();//函数声明可以使函数的调用在函数之前提前调用 function a() {console.log("a"); }//函数表达式必须在编译器读取完函数表达式后才能调用函数 var bfunction () {console.log("b") }//函数声明的自执行必用()将函数声明括起来后自执行 (function…
2025/1/30 19:50:39 人评论 次浏览ActiveMQ,在消息发送端有ProducerWindowSize的概念;ProducerWindowSize概念,是producer允许积压的消息的大小。如需了解ProducerWindowSize概念,请移步:ActiveMQ消息发送策略 ActiveMQ,在消费端也有所谓的…
2025/1/31 1:20:56 人评论 次浏览城市复杂巨系统数字建设数字孪生复杂系统论优化 一、城市复杂巨系统数字建设 什么是系统?中国著名学者钱学森认为:系统是由相互作用相互依赖的若干组成部分结合而成的,具有特定功能的有机整体,而且这个有机整体又是它从属的更大…
2025/1/31 1:20:25 人评论 次浏览近年来,亚太(APAC)地区作为一个强大的新兴经济体,以及技术市场的主要参与者,其经济得到了迅速发展。去年年底,有机构推测中国已超过美国成为世界上最大的经济体(调整后的购买力)。即使忽略了调整,中国也会排在全球第二…
2025/1/31 1:19:24 人评论 次浏览上次我们讨论了静态的NAT,发现静态NAT并不能起到节约IP地址的作用,那么静态NAT存在的意义是什么呢? 我们看下面的拓扑 公司的一个员工,要在家里面来访问公司内部的资源,那么想实现这个目的,通过***我们可以…
2025/1/31 1:14:45 人评论 次浏览题目描述 使用代理服务器能够在一定程度上隐藏客户端信息,从而保护用户在互联网上的隐私。我们知道n个代理服务器的IP地址,现在要用它们去访问m个服务器。这 m 个服务器的 IP 地址和访问顺序也已经给出。系统在同一时刻只能使用一个代理服务器ÿ…
2025/1/31 1:14:14 人评论 次浏览概念描述: 将编号分别为1.......N的N个对象划分为不相交集合, 在每个集合中,选择其中某一个元素代表所在集合。 常见的两种操作: 1. 合并两个集合 2. 查找某元素属于哪个集合 实现方法(1): 用编号最小的元素标记所在集…
2025/1/31 1:13:42 人评论 次浏览2019独角兽企业重金招聘Python工程师标准>>> ios 在ios平台,包名有它专有的名词:bundle ID.bundle ID可以翻译成包ID,也可以叫APP ID或者应用ID,他是每一个ios应用的全球唯一标识,只要bundle id不变,无论代码怎么改,图标和应用名称怎么换,ios系统就认为这是同一个应…
2025/1/30 12:44:18 人评论 次浏览中文乱码 上篇《ZBar-windows下编译和使用》已经成功解析了条形码,但目标是二维码,经测试二维码中文会出现乱码。下图二维码的内容是“http123测试456”,解析后的内容为“http123娴嬭瘯456” 搜索了一下关键词,解决方案如下http:/…
2025/1/30 12:43:47 人评论 次浏览今天重点见一下Set Set 在我印象里它主要就是去重,Set 是一个值的集合,这个集合中所有的值仅出现一次 Set 属性size:和Map的size一样,返回成员的总数 Set的方法: Set.prototype.add(value):添加某个值,返回…
2025/1/30 12:43:16 人评论 次浏览嵌入式中的BSP---BSP到底是什么?参考网址:http://blog.chinaunix.net/uid-20788636-id-1841270.html(1)什么是BSP? BSP是板级支持包,(board support package)是介于主板硬件和操作系统之间的一层&#x…
2025/1/30 12:42:45 人评论 次浏览本来想在这一节开始就分析一个nginx源码了,觉得好像还有高级数据结构没说,当然也是看《深入理解nginx》这本书的拉,想学的可以去买一本看看,内容还真不错。 6.1 双向链表 也看了一些双链表的实现,感觉基本双链表实现…
2025/1/30 12:42:15 人评论 次浏览Python标识符在 Python 里,标识符有字母、数字、下划线组成。在 Python 中,所有标识符可以包括英文、数字以及下划线(_),但不能以数字开头。Python 中的标识符是区分大小写的。以下划线开头的标识符是有特殊意义的。以单下划线开头 _foo 的代…
2025/1/30 12:41:13 人评论 次浏览